Summary

Picotamide (CHEMBL1257015) is an approved small molecule (ATC B01AC03) targeting TBXAS1; indicated across 1 condition including thrombotic disease.

At a glance

  • Status: Approved (max clinical phase 4)
  • Modality: Small molecule
  • ATC class: B01AC03
  • Targets: 1 (TBXAS1)
  • Indications: 1 condition
  • Chemistry: 376.4 Da · C21H20N4O3
